Maruti Suzuki plans new entry level SUV Y43 to rival Tata Punch
Maruti Suzuki is developing the Y43 codenamed micro SUV to enter the booming sub-4m segment, directly targeting Tata Punch's dominance. Slated for 2026-27, it promises a HEARTECT platform and features like a 360-degree camera for competitive pricing.

Maruti Suzuki is developing a new entry-level SUV to compete directly with the Tata Punch. This new model is expected to replace the Alto and M800, targeting buyers who prefer SUV-styled vehicles. Maruti Suzuki has seen its share in the SUV segment grow from 16.8 percent to 19.6 percent in FY26, making this move a strategic step.

New Model Details and Features

The upcoming Maruti Suzuki SUV will feature upright SUV styling and a feature-rich interior. The company has confirmed multiple powertrain options, including mild-hybrid, CBG/CNG, and electric vehicle variants. This approach mirrors the coexistence of the Baleno and Fronx in Maruti's lineup, suggesting the new SUV will be sold alongside the Swift hatchback. Despite declining demand for non-SUV models, the Swift remains a key product for Maruti Suzuki.
The new SUV aims to attract first-time buyers who are now willing to pay more for compact, feature-loaded vehicles. The Tata Punch has set a benchmark in this segment since its 2021 launch, offering a compact footprint and multiple powertrains. Maruti Suzuki aims to match or undercut the Punch’s pricing to capture a larger share of the market.
Market Context and Pricing

The Tata Punch facelift offers a range of features and comes with both internal combustion engine (ICE) and electric vehicle (EV) options. The ICE Tata Punch is priced from Rs. 5.60 lakh to Rs. 10.50 lakh. The EV version ranges from Rs. 9.69 lakh to Rs. 12.59 lakh. Maruti Suzuki is expected to price its new SUV competitively, possibly undercutting the Punch by Rs. 30,000 to Rs. 40,000.
Maruti Suzuki dominates the sub-Rs. 10 lakh segment due to its high sales volumes and established legacy. The success of the Tata Punch highlights the growing demand for compact SUVs in this price range. Maruti Suzuki’s new model is expected to be produced in India, with plans to export to both right-hand drive and left-hand drive markets. India remains a key market for Suzuki’s global strategy.
